Carol Latham to support the development of the Community Empowerment Practitioners' Forum

3 June 2010

Following the launch of the regional Community Empowerment Practitioners' Forum last year, it has become clear that the network needs dedicated support.

In order to drive forward this work and to increase the Community Empowerment Practitioners' Forum's strategic influence, VSNW has contracted Carol Latham, the Bolton Community Network and Partnerships Manager at Bolton CVS.

As part of VSNW's lottery funded work to increase the policy influence of the third sector, Carol is now VSNW's Regional Empowerment Practitioners’ Forum Lead and will work the equivalent of one day per week on behalf of the Forum. Carol will continue her current work at Bolton CVS.

The Forum is for paid practitioners working in the voluntary and community sector supporting local communities, groups and organisations to work together and influence local decision making. The Forum met on 2 June and had a very lively discussion: with the election of a new government these are interesting times for Community Empowerment.  As a concept it is still in existence but we are still getting to grips with what it means in practice.  Jane Groves from Government Office North West gave a brief on policies, proposals and new legislation. There are still lots of opportunities to influence the agenda and Forum members are keen to be part of any future discussions.  Carol will be keeping members up to date on developments.

Carol Latham - biography
Carol Latham has worked in the voluntary and community sector in the North West for over 15 years and for the last 8 has been the Community Network and Partnerships Manager for Bolton CVS. Carol has significant experience in empowering communities and has successfully overseen the development and expansion of Bolton’s Community Network to:

  • Provide a community engagement service to statutory partners, currently running a £150,000 a year project to support NHS Bolton to empower communities to take control of their own health
  • Run community engagement mechanisms in Bolton, e.g. forums and representation processes at a Local Strategic Partnership and Neighbourhood Renewal level
  • Provide community empowerment learning and development programmes for community activists in Bolton

Carol has been actively involved in the Third Sector Community Empowerment Practitioners Forum (and previously the NW Community Empowerment Network Forum) since it began and currently represents the Forum on the Board of the Regional Empowerment Partnership, North West Together We Can.
